What is Double Glazing?

Double glazing refers to a window system that includes two panes of glass separated by an area filled with gas (normally argon) or vacuum. This style significantly enhances insulation compared to single-pane windows, decreasing heat loss and energy intake.

FAQs About Double Glazing

Q1: How long does double glazing last?

A: On average, double glazing can last between 20 to 35 years, depending on the quality of products and installation.

Q2: Will double glazing minimize my energy costs?

A: Yes, double glazing substantially lowers heat loss, enabling lower energy consumption in heating your home.

Q3: Can I replace just one pane of a double-glazed system?

A: It is usually not advisable. If one pane is damaged, it is best to replace the whole system to preserve insulation quality.

Upkeep of Double Glazed Windows

To ensure the longevity of double-glazed windows, correct maintenance is crucial. Here are a number of upkeep suggestions: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ass panes and frames frequently to prevent dirt accumulation.
  2. Inspect Seals: Inspect the seals for any wear or damage; broken seals can lower insulation.
  3. Condensation Check: Keep an eye on condensation; excessive moisture can indicate seal failure.
  4. Professional Inspections: Schedule periodic professional assessments for an extensive evaluation.
